/Compliance & regulation

Compliance considerations for Gardiner regulated industries

Gardiner's Healthcare, Maritime, and Manufacturing sectors operate under regulatory frameworks that shape what automation can and can't do. Our builds account for HIPAA, HITECH, Coast Guard, IMO, ISO 9001, and OSHA reporting from the start — not as an afterthought layered on after launch.

Practically, that means: data classification at ingest, audit logs for every AI-driven decision, role-based access controls aligned to your existing IAM, and human-in-the-loop checkpoints at the points where regulations require them. We've built systems for regulated industries since day one; we don't deploy AI agents that take actions a compliance officer wouldn't sign off on. If your auditor needs to know what an automation did, when, on whose authority, and which data it touched — the system tells them.

How Make.com Automation Serves Gardiner Businesses

Make.com automation for Gardiner businesses uses the visual Make.com (formerly Integromat) platform to build sophisticated workflow automations with a drag-and-drop interface. For Tourism businesses in Gardiner, Make.com is often the best choice when you need powerful automation without self-hosting: it connects to 1,500+ applications, handles complex conditional logic, and processes data transformations that simpler tools like Zapier can't handle.

We build Make.com scenarios for Gardiner, Maine businesses that automate multi-step processes across your entire tech stack. Common builds include: lead capture and enrichment pipelines (web form → contact enrichment API → CRM → automated email sequence), order processing automations (e-commerce platform → inventory check → fulfillment → customer notification), and internal operations workflows (request form → approval routing → task creation → status reporting). Each scenario handles errors gracefully and logs every action for audit.

Make.com automation deployment for Gardiner businesses runs 1-3 weeks. The platform's cloud hosting means no infrastructure setup — your automations run on Make.com's servers with built-in monitoring, error alerts, and execution history. Pricing is based on operations (Make.com's term for workflow executions), starting at plans that handle thousands of monthly automations. We right-size the plan to your Gardiner business volume and optimize scenarios to minimize operation consumption.

Make (formerly Integromat) is a visual workflow automation platform that connects apps and automates processes. For Gardiner businesses, Make enables powerful automation without coding—connecting CRMs, marketing tools, accounting software, and hundreds of other apps.
